// Fixture: consent banner rollout (Ostrel web shell).
// Simulates phased rollout at 10/50/100 percent across the
// invented Kelsmere and Durnat regions. Flags resolve via the
// mock Parlane config service; do not point at prod config.
// Banner variants A/B are hardcoded; copy changes go through
// legal first. Rollback test toggles the kill switch twice.
// The mock config service authenticates requests with the
// token below.

login token, yajeg-fawif: eyJhbGciOiJIUzI1NiIsInR5cCI6IkpXVCJ9.eyJzdWIiOiIEdPQYnZXaZIn0.HSRTnYZBx0Qc

## Authentication

Plugins that publish into the Fanwick notification fan-out must authenticate before the backpressure controller will accept batches. Unauthenticated writes are rejected immediately rather than queued, which protects downstream consumers during surges. Register your plugin in the Fanwick console, then configure your client with the internal dispatch key provided below.

app token of fahof-kafop = vxb23-O1yX2SV4uBDhwkFI5N05TVR

Checklist item 4 — badge migration (contractors). Ashgrove Technical is moving from the old Kestrel swipe cards to the new Merrow tap readers this week. Old cards stop working Friday. Contractors on site during the changeover won't get new badges until next cycle. Until then, use the side-entrance keypad on Dray Lane. The interim code is below.

badge for kahop-taweg: bdg-NECBH-85461

Subject: Memory leak in Pixelgrove image cache — action needed

Team,

The Pixelgrove thumbnail cache on the Larkspur integration nodes leaks roughly 40 MB/hour under sustained load. Root cause: evicted entries keep decoded bitmaps pinned via the overlay renderer. Fix is in branch cache-evict-fix; patched build ships Thursday. Until then, restart the cache worker every 12 hours. New folks: don't touch the eviction thresholds, they're tuned. To pull diagnostics from the staging endpoint, authenticate with the token below.

session JWT of yaguf-tahop = eyJhbGciOiJIUzI1NiIsInR5cCI6IkpXVCJ9.eyJzdWIiOiIIvtUmFqQ_4In0.rjsW2NuF59R8